Multiple issues since 23.2.1 Release

Hi, since the recent bug fix update I am experiencing a whole host of issues in Photoshop so any advice would be appreciated. They are as follows.

 

  • Constant issues with lag. (I have tried several suggested fixes including resetting photoshop and although they have improved it, the problem is still apparent.) Lag issues include: Zoom stutter, Menu lag, Delay when switching tools.
  • Adjustment layers no longer working correctly. (Double clicking on adjustment layers no longer brings up additional functions such as as the gradient editor on a gradient map layer no-longer work.
  • When I do bring up the gradient map editor for example via the main menu, it does not allow me to edit the gradient map layer.
  • Constant freezing while creating 3D images.
  • Excessive image load and save times.


All of these problems began with the 23.2.1 update. Prior to the update I experienced none of the above issues. I have reset Photoshop and although this has helped, especially with the lag issues it did not cure it or the other problems experienced.

 

All system drivers etc. are current and up to date.

 

System specs.
Operating System: Windows 10 Home 64-bit (10.0, Build 19043) (19041.vb_release.191206-1406)
System Manufacturer: HP
System Model: OMEN by HP Laptop
Processor: Intel(R) Core(TM) i7-8750H CPU @ 2.20GHz (12 CPUs), ~2.2GHz
Memory: 16384MB RAM
Available OS Memory: 16264MB RAM

Card name: NVIDIA GeForce GTX 1060
Manufacturer: NVIDIA
Chip type: NVIDIA GeForce GTX 1060
Display Memory: 14183 MB
Dedicated Memory: 6052 MB
Shared Memory: 8131 MB
Current Mode: 1920 x 1080 (32 bit) (144Hz)
